Frequently Asked Questions about Cassava VS Grape Leaves

What are the health benefits of Cassava compared to Grape Leaves?

Cassava is a good source of carbohydrates and fiber, while grape leaves are rich in vitamins A, C, and K. Both are nutritious options, but cassava provides more energy and fiber, while grape leaves offer more vitamins and antioxidants. It's important to include a variety of plant foods in your diet to ensure you're getting a wide range of nutrients.

Can I lose weight easier by eating more Cassava or Grape Leaves?

Both cassava and grape leaves can be part of a healthy diet, but for weight loss, it's important to focus on overall calorie intake and balance of nutrients. Cassava is higher in calories and carbohydrates compared to grape leaves, so incorporating more grape leaves into your diet may be a better choice for weight loss. Remember to also include a variety of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and plant-based proteins in your diet for optimal health and weight management.
